Excellent review!!! I guess both sides have their de facto strengths.
Nvidia hands down wins in AA (Albeit with a much larger performance hit as it is SS instead of MS)
ATI hands down wins in AF (THe Angle Independent AF is really really nice); couple that with the HDR+AA support and it becomes more noticable.
I dont think this really brought out anything that people didn't know. It was generally accepted that ATI had the edge in IQ. What this did do was prove fanboys wrong on both sides. THe differences are not that drastic and further reinforces the fact that you anyone who said they couldn't stand something from one company or another is BSing. Neither sides downsides are large enough to warrant a change in cards.
